The portfolio manager's use of short selling as a primary investment strategy creates leverage in an attempt to increase returns. It may invest a portion of its assets in foreign securities when these securities meet the portfolio managers' standards of selection. The fund invests primarily in developed countries (including the United States), but it may also invest a portion of its assets in emerging market countries.
